The Role of Influencers in Modern Fashion
Katie Robinson and Molly Mae exemplify the growing importance of influencers in shaping fashion trends and consumer behavior. Influencers today act as trendsetters, bridging the gap between brands and consumers. By showcasing clothing, accessories, and beauty products in real-life contexts, they help audiences envision how these items can fit into their own lifestyles. This direct form of marketing often feels more authentic than traditional advertising, which explains its growing popularity in the fashion industry.
